Chef De Partie Live In information

What is a chef de partie live in?

A Chef De Partie Live In is a skilled chef responsible for a specific section of a kitchen, such as pastry, grill, or sauce, and is provided with accommodation by their employer. This role involves preparing dishes, managing junior staff, and maintaining high standards of food quality and hygiene. The 'live in' aspect means the chef lives on or near the premises, which can be convenient for long or unusual working hours and often comes with benefits like reduced living expenses. This position is common in hotels, resorts, and remote locations where commuting is impractical.

What are the typical responsibilities and teamwork expectations for a chef de partie live in?

As a Chef De Partie in a live-in role, you will be responsible for managing a specific section of the kitchen, such as sauces, vegetables, or pastries, ensuring high standards of food preparation and presentation. You’ll work closely with other kitchen staff and report directly to the Sous Chef or Head Chef, collaborating to maintain smooth kitchen operations during busy service periods. The live-in aspect often means longer shifts but fosters a tight-knit team environment, where communication and mutual support are essential. You may also be expected to help with menu development and assist in training junior staff, providing opportunities for professional growth and advancement within the kitchen brigade.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a chef de partie live in,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Chef De Partie (Live In), you need solid culinary skills, specialized knowledge in your section (such as sauces, pastry, or grill), and formal culinary training or qualifications. Familiarity with kitchen equipment, food safety standards (such as HACCP), and inventory management systems is typically required. Strong teamwork, organization, and the ability to work well under pressure are standout soft skills for this role. These qualities are vital for maintaining high food quality, ensuring kitchen efficiency, and delivering exceptional dining experiences in a demanding hospitality environment.

Job description

The Chef de Partie is responsible for working one of the following stations in the kitchen: Saucier, Hot
appetizer, Rôtisseur, Garde-manger, Entremétier, Poissonnier or Soupe. The Chef de Partie should be an expert
at their particular station while having a working knowledge of all stations in the kitchen. They should be able
to read and follow recipes and standards, train employees, and maintain health department, food quality, and
restaurant standards.
The Chef de Partie is responsible for the supervision of at least one cook and/or a commis at their station in
addition to being in direct contact with the Chef or Sous Chef for all instructions on the station such as, but
not limited to, menu changes.
